Significant maritime apex predators including tuna (Specially bluefin) can harbor substantial levels of methylmercury, 1 of numerous toxins of maritime pollution. Frequent or considerably large use of methylmercury may result in developmental defects when consumed by particular better-possibility groups, including Women of all ages that are pregnant or may perhaps turn into Expecting, nursing mothers, and youthful little ones.

And however you may quickly associate the word sushi with raw fish, it's in fact the rice that's A very powerful component. In truth, the word "sushi" refers to the sour flavor with the vinegared rice. Whatever the toppings or fillings, sushi usually involves rice.

Interestingly enough, Irrespective of how you're almost certainly accustomed to consuming it, nigiri sushi is supposed to get eaten by hand, not with chopsticks. And although dipping the sushi into soy sauce is acceptable, the right way to do it is to show it above so that the fish aspect goes into the soy sauce, not the rice aspect. Leaving grains of rice inside your soy sauce is taken into account A significant fake pas.

A noteworthy exception to this is the usage of salmon. The Japanese have eaten salmon considering the fact that prehistory; on the other hand, caught salmon in character often incorporates parasites and need to be cooked or cured for its lean meat to get edible. On the other aspect of the entire world, while in the 1960s and seventies, Norwegian business people commenced experimenting with aquaculture farming. The massive breakthrough was if they figured out how to boost salmon in Web pens in the sea. Currently being farm-lifted, the Atlantic salmon reportedly showed rewards over the Pacific salmon, including no parasites, quick animal capture, and could be grown with bigger Excess fat written content.

Japonica is a medium-grained rice with relatively rounded grains, which makes it significantly different from the skinnier, lengthy-grained rice that we're utilized to during the West, which is named indica rice. Japonica rice is starchy, with higher amounts of a starch identified as amylopectin than indica rice.

This more starch brings about it to Cook dinner up reasonably sticky, which makes it simpler to consume with chopsticks, and it is ideal for molding it with each other to create sushi.
